The runner-up finish for Sammy Potashnick at Monroe was a career-best in the series for the driver from Sikeston, Mo. His previous best was a third-place finish last season at Rocky Mountain Raceways near
Salt Lake City, Utah.
John Metcalf of Aurora, Colo., also had the best finish of his career in the series - crossing the finish line in fourth place. His previous best finish was fifth, which he had accomplished twice.
With his fast qualifying time, series rookie Jeff Jefferson of Naches, Wash., snagged his second consecutive Bud Pole Award and became the first driver in the series with two poles this season.
Rick Bogart of El Cajon, Calif., was fifth fastest in time trials at Monroe - a career-best qualifying effort for the 25-year-old series rookie.
